@@ -15,6 +15,10 @@
# to compile and install Red Alert, Tiberian Dawn, and Dune 2000, run:
# make [prefix=/foo] [bindir=/bar/bin] install
#
# to compile and install Red Alert, Tiberian Dawn, and Dune 2000
# using system libraries for native dependencies, run:
# make [prefix=/foo] [bindir=/bar/bin] TARGETPLATFORM=unix-generic install
#
# to install Linux startup scripts, desktop files, icons, and MIME metadata
# make install-linux-shortcuts
#
